Built to exacting engineering tolerances, this 316 stainless steel stock sheet boasts a nominal thickness of 0.537 inches, a length of 32 inches, and a width of 44 inches. Composed primarily of iron, chromium (16-18%), nickel (10-14%), and molybdenum (2-3%), its superior corrosion resistance, particularly against chlorides and pitting, makes it ideal for marine, chemical processing, and food-grade environments. The material's high tensile strength and ductility allow for precise fabrication and reliable performance under load. This sheet is engineered for applications requiring prolonged exposure to corrosive elements and mechanical stress, ensuring long-term structural stability.

| ❌ Mistake | ✅ Correct Approach |
|---|---|
| Using standard carbon steel fasteners which can lead to galvanic corrosion and premature failure. | Always use 316 stainless steel fasteners or other compatible corrosion-resistant hardware when working with 316 stainless steel. |
| Inadequate support or bracing when cutting or shaping, leading to deformation or unwanted stress on the material. | Provide sufficient support during fabrication processes to maintain the sheet's integrity and prevent internal stresses. |
